A reduced pressure zone (RPZ) valve is specifically designed for backflow prevention and is often utilized in irrigation systems to protect the potable water supply from contaminants. This type of valve functions by creating a pressure difference that prevents water from flowing backward into the system. When the pressure in the system drops below a certain threshold, the RPZ valve opens to allow water to escape, thereby preventing backflow and protecting the water supply from potential pollutants.

In irrigation applications, it's critical to employ backflow prevention devices, especially when fertilizers, pesticides, or other chemicals may be used. The RPZ valve not only provides reliable backflow protection but also meets local plumbing codes and regulations, making it the preferred choice for maintaining safe water quality standards in irrigation systems.

While other types of valves, such as check valves, can also prevent backflow in certain scenarios, they do not have the same level of protection against backpressure events as an RPZ valve. This makes the RPZ valve a superior choice for high-risk applications, ensuring that water quality is maintained in accordance with health and safety standards.
